QOTSA fits the bill for “alternative metal,” but I consider them desert rock. I’ve posted more rock-oriented memes here, and sometimes they stay up; sometimes they get taken down. The new QOTSA album seems like a great balance between their older stuff and their newer stuff. They went back to a dark groovy sound like they had on Era Vulgaris. I like it. Some QOTSA songs are metal-esque, such as “Mexicola” and “Keep Your Eyes Peeled.” Really, it’s this bass-heavy, dark, grooving sound that I think is best described as desert rock, but eh. “Sicily,” “Time and Place,” and “Carnavoyeur” from the new album are good examples of this unique, dark rock sound.
